Tufts University typically releases their admissions decisions according to the type of application plan a student has chosen. Here's a general timeline for the decision releases: - Early Decision I: Mid-December. - Early Decision II: Mid-February. - Regular Decision: Late March or very early April. Tufts 2019 Admissions Statistics: Class of 2023. Tufts’ acceptance rate in 2019 was 14.6%. For the class of 2023, out of 22,766 applicants, Tufts admitted 3,324. The average GPA of admitted applicants was 4.05. The average ACT score was 33. The average SAT score was 1480. For example, the acceptance rate for Cornell University's Class of 2023 was 22.7 percent for ED, compared with 9.2 percent for RD. Meanwhile, Middlebury College had a 44.8 percent acceptance rate for ED students and 12.6 percent for RD students.
